Can someone explain to me this concept of singapore equity partner in the big 4?
Are u paid a salary/bonuses?
Uhh company law was never my best subject but let me try.

Big4 are structured as Limited Liability Partnership instead of Companies.

So instead of shareholders, they have Partners.

Equity partners aren’t just employees, they literally own a share of the business. Except instead of “shares” like companies, it’s structured like a stake which is determined by their partner ship agreement. So the senior partners would likely have a larger stake. And you can’t freely buy/sell this stake like shares - its all based on the agreement with the partnership.

They draw a monthly salary, but beyond that they get PROFIT SHARING which is the big bucks. It ties in directly with the firms performance and their contributions.
